slurm18.04安装教程
时间: 2023-11-01 12:00:58 浏览: 130
slurm安装指南
3星 · 编辑精心推荐
对于slurm18.04的安装教程,你可以参考以下步骤:
1. 首先,确保你的系统已经安装了Ubuntu 18.04,并且你具有管理员权限。
2. 打开终端,执行以下命令以更新软件包列表:
```
sudo apt update
```
3. 安装所需的依赖包:
```
sudo apt install munge libmunge-dev munge-libs
sudo apt install mariadb-client mariadb-server libmariadb-dev
sudo apt install libmunge2 libmariadb3
sudo apt install slurm-wlm slurm-wlm-basic-plugins slurm-wlm-torque slurm-wlm-torque-dbgsym
```
4. 配置Munge(用于安全身份验证):
- 编辑 `/etc/munge/munge.key` 文件,在文件中生成一个随机的Munge密钥。
- 用以下命令更改文件权限:
```
sudo chmod 400 /etc/munge/munge.key
```
- 启动和激活Munge服务:
```
sudo systemctl enable munge
sudo systemctl start munge
```
5. 配置MySQL数据库:
- 使用以下命令配置MariaDB:
```
sudo mysql_secure_installation
```
- 创建slurm用户和数据库:
```
sudo mysql -u root -p
CREATE DATABASE slurm_acct_db;
GRANT ALL ON slurm_acct_db.* TO 'slurm'@'localhost' IDENTIFIED BY 'your_password';
FLUSH PRIVILEGES;
EXIT;
```
6. 配置Slurm:
- 编辑 `/etc/slurm-llnl/slurm.conf` 文件,根据你的需求进行配置。这个文件中包含了各种Slurm集群的参数设置。
- 编辑 `/etc/slurm-llnl/slurmdbd.conf` 文件,配置Slurm数据库。
- 重启服务并启动Slurm:
```
sudo systemctl restart slurmctld
sudo systemctl enable slurmctld
sudo systemctl start slurmd
```
7. 验证Slurm安装:
- 运行以下命令检查Slurm的状态:
```
sinfo
```
- 如果Slurm正常运行,它将显示有关集群节点的信息。
希望这些步骤能够帮助你成功安装Slurm 18.04。
阅读全文